Christopher Hunter to Star in Shakespeare's VENUS AND ADONIS at Riverside Studios
by Stephi Wild - Apr 27, 2023

In 1592 Shakespeare's career as a dramatist had barely got off ground when a severe outbreak of the plague forced London's theatres to close. He turned his hand to poetry and the result was Venus and Adonis, an epic poem that became his first published work and the best seller of its day!

Christopher Bishop Fine Art Showcases 'Works On Paper By Modern Masters:1930–2008'
by Stephi Wild - Apr 27, 2023

Christopher Bishop Fine Art has announced the gallery's spring exhibition, Modern Masters: 1930 – 2008, on view from May 11 through June 3, 2023. The exhibition will present exceptional modern and contemporary drawings and watercolor paintings by Georg Baselitz, Henri Matisse, Sam Francis, and Zao Wou-Ki.
